Tirza Matter lives in Lucerne and is in the 4th semester of her art studies at the Academy of Design and Arts of Lucerne. She has been painting since she was 12, exclusively with oil, preferably large formats.
Lately she has been focussing on her self image, her own face and body, using photography as an important part of the creative process. After processing the digital image material, the translation into painting creates the final image.
She enjoys working using a photo-realistic style, but at the same time she breaks and re-creates again and again the connection to “reality” in her work.To her, the artistic moment is the creation of the work itself, these long hours of work in which she lets her image and her painting utensils take over. A finished painting on the gallery wall is basically what is left of this interaction.
